Abstract

A method for treating a spine comprises the steps of: inserting a surgical instrument into a tissue cavity, the surgical instrument including an image guide oriented relative to a sensor to communicate a signal representative of a position of the surgical instrument relative to the tissue cavity; displaying a selected configuration with a distal end of the surgical instrument in the tissue cavity; tracking movement of the selected configuration in the tissue cavity with a tracking device that communicates with a processor to generate data for display of the movement; and determining a volume of the tissue cavity based on the data. Systems, spinal constructs, implants and surgical instruments are disclosed.
